Bioware Accounts Hacked

I received this email today. I verified it's true via various news stories on the net. If you use your your bioware password in more than one place, for an email account another message board, etc... change it. Now.

We recently learned that hackers gained unauthorized access to the
decade-old BioWare server system supporting the Neverwinter Nights
forums. We immediately took appropriate steps to protect our
consumers' data and launched a thorough ongoing evaluation of the
breach. We have determined that no credit card data was compromised
from the servers, nor did we ever have or store sensitive data like
social security numbers. Our investigation shows that information
such as user names, encrypted passwords, email addresses, mailing
addresses, names, phone numbers, CD keys and birth dates from
accounts on the system may have been compromised, as well as other
information (if any) that you may have associated with this forum
account. In an abundance of caution, we have disabled your legacy
Account. To create a new account please visit social.bioware.com.

We take the security of your information very seriously and regret
any inconvenience this may have caused you. If your username, email
address and/or password on your Neverwinter Nights account are
similar to those you use on other sites, we recommend changing the
password at those sites as well. We advise all of our fans to always
be aware of any suspicious emails or account activity and report any
suspicious emails and account activity to Customer Support at
1-877-357-6007.
